**Action item: trace propagation gaps (Fernwick platform)**

So, the root cause last Tuesday was basically invisible to us for forty minutes because three services in the checkout path were dropping trace context on retries. The fix in this branch propagates the parent span through the retry wrapper and bumps sampling for error paths. Heads up when reviewing: I also tightened the span buffer and flush settings, since the old defaults were losing tail spans under load. The new values are collected here for easy scanning.

constants for yaduf-fahag:
BUDGETS = {
    "kelix": 528,
    "briwyn": 734,
}

## Configuration

Follow-up from the Driftwell stale-cache postmortem: cache invalidation now requires a signed purge call, per action item three. The purge client reads its settings from the env file at startup. TTL defaults to 300 seconds and needs no override. The signing secret is mandatory; the client exits if it is unset. Add the line below.

sealed setting: LEDGER_TOKEN20=6148d35bbb480b0ab79e

Handover: FabriKit test-data factory

Hey plugin folks — I'm passing FabriKit maintenance to Darsha this sprint. Plugin hooks are stable; seed generators now live in the core module, so update your imports. Docs for the new trait system land next week. To unlock the plugin signing vault, use the passphrase below.

recovery phrase for fahof-fawip: casael-fenael-wenix